# Visual Dynamics — Structural Dynamics Visualization

Units-aware structural dynamics analysis toolset. Geometry, test data (time
histories, spectra, FRFs, PSDs, SRS), mode shapes, and composite test containers —
with first-class unit handling and a highly visual desktop GUI (3D geometry,
shape animation, interactive plotting).

Three names, on purpose: **Visual Dynamics** is what a person reads,
`visualdynamics` is the package and the import, `.vdyn` is the project
file.

Two front ends, one workflow: the desktop app and `visualdynamics.Project` hold the
same objects and call the same verbs, so anything you can click you can
script, and either saves a `.vdyn` file the other opens.

```python
import visualdynamics

project = visualdynamics.Project('Beam Airplane Modal Test')
project.import_file('modal_run.nc4')
project.set_basis(*project.names)
project.fit_modes(project.basis.frf, bounds=(5, 120))
project.basis.frf.plot()                  # the app's own plot
project.export_report(project.generate_report('modal'), 'report.html')
```

What it does today: import sdynpy/exodus/UNV/Rattlesnake files (declaring
units where the source is silent), write a specification back out as
the target Rattlesnake loads, view everything as grids, plots, CMIF
and coherence maps, animate shapes and time data on geometry, mark
measurement DOFs with labelled axis-colored arrows, **fit modal models to
FRFs interactively** (residual CMIF, one mode at a time, MAC beside the
table), compare shape sets by cross-MAC with phase-aligned overlay
animation, compute averaged spectra and PSDs from multi-average time
data, keep test photos in the project, and **generate complete modal test
reports** — a bar of acts and a settings pane beside the exported page
itself as the live preview, markdown text with live `{{Object.field}}`
values and self-renumbering figure references, exported as one
self-contained HTML file that animates mode
shapes in any browser. Export includes mode shapes riding their geometry
into exodus files ParaView animates, and whole projects as one `.vdyn`
file.

## Where this lives

The checkout is `~/visualdynamics`, and the package is
`src/visualdynamics` inside it. The `src/` is not decoration: a
directory named `visualdynamics` shadows the installed package for any
Python started in its *parent* directory, so before the move
`import visualdynamics` from `~` bound to an empty namespace package —
`__file__` of `None`, and an `AttributeError` on everything, rather than
the `ImportError` that would have explained itself. Under `src/` no
directory the checkout could be named collides with the import.

Moving it is not just a `mv`. The virtualenv records the absolute path
in every console script's shebang and in `pyvenv.cfg`, and both
editable installs record it too, so a move wants those rewritten and
`pip install -e .` run again in each environment.

STEP and IGES import need the OpenCASCADE kernel, which `pip` keeps
optional so a plain install stays lean: `pip install -e '.[step]'`.
Every packaged build carries it.

On a Mac, `python tools/make_app.py` writes
`~/Applications/Visual Dynamics.app` — a real bundle with a real icon,
for Finder, Spotlight and the Dock. It is a launcher and not a frozen
application: it runs the checkout's own interpreter, so an edit to the
source is live on the next launch, and it points at that checkout by
absolute path. Move the repository and run it again.
